From John Haycraft's "In Search of the French Revolution":
"[The Committee of Public Safety] met on the ground floor of the Tuileries, just next to the Pavillon de Flore, which survived the fire of 1871, but has been reconstructed since."
The impression I get is that the rooms did not survive, just the pavilion they were next to, and that has since been reconstructed.
